Elena is a passionate home cook and culinary teacher who lives in the charming town of Iseo, nestled on the shores of Lake Iseo in northern Italy. From her family’s home in the old town center—with views of a centuries-old castle—Elena shares her love of authentic Italian cooking with others.
Married to her husband Curzio for 25 years, Elena is also a proud mother of two daughters, Clizia and Chiara, and dog-mom to Leo. She has always found joy in gathering people around the table, creating meals that nourish both body and soul.
Her specialties are traditional Mediterranean and vegetarian dishes, made with seasonal, organic, and locally sourced ingredients. She leads Italian cooking classes, teaching everything from homemade pasta to vibrant vegetable dishes, always with curiosity, creativity, and a deep respect for tradition.
Beyond the kitchen, Elena and her husband spent three decades managing seaside campsites in Sardinia, and today they’re building a new outdoor tourism project on the island. She is also an active volunteer, serving at a women’s anti-violence center in her community—supporting women with strength and compassion.
